Natalya Sukhinina's book "Don't Sell the Pearl Necklace" will be a great help and assistant in the matter of churching, it can be read even by those who have not yet come to God. Written in an accessible modern language, the figurative and bright speech of the author, as if leads the reader into the wondrous world of Orthodoxy, acquaints him with the basics of church life and tradition, reveals information about the rites and rules of the church way of life.

The path of churching with every step opens the depths of Orthodoxy, which amaze and delight a person, fill the soul with the joy of communion with God. Touching the mysterious life of the Holy Spirit in the Church, in its manifestations such as the Church Sacraments, the feasts of the Church, holy icons, rites and traditions - all this strikes the newcomer, but also often leads to bewilderment. Church Tradition carefully preserves the traditions of the way of church life and rules, which are sometimes difficult for a beginner to remember due to an excessive amount of information. These traditions are more than a thousand years old, and to overcome the awkwardness of the initial period, it is useful to turn to good literature for help.

The book consists of three parts. In the first part, the author introduces the reader to the most common Orthodox traditions and rituals associated with the church. It also tells about the traditions of Orthodox holidays. The second part tells about the miraculous icons of the Mother of God, the veneration and circumstances of their glorification. The third part of the book is dedicated to the holy ascetics of the church, whose feat illuminates and sanctifies the path of spiritual growth of all Orthodox Christians to this day.
